CELC Hedge Fund Activity: Q4 2021 in Review
53 of the 6,518 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in Celcuity (CELC) for Q4 2021, worth a combined $71.3M — down 30% from $102M a quarter earlier.
Sellers outnumbered buyers: 11 funds closed out of CELC and 2 opened new positions — a net loss of 9 holders — while 14 trimmed existing stakes and 19 added.
The largest buyer was BlackRock, adding an estimated $446K. The largest seller was Millennium Management, cutting an estimated $1M.
